RNS 01-05-15

Fresh nil cost options:
DR PAUL DAVIES 1,281,800 ORDINARY 10P SHARES
CYNTHIA DUBIN 903,000 ORDINARY 10P SHARES
PETER DIXON 684,800 ORDINARY 10P SHARES
Total 2869600, Share capital 172m, granted 1.67% of the company

Total nil cost options:
DR PAUL DAVIES 4,110,000
CYNTHIA DUBIN 2,894,800
PETER DIXON 1,892,300
Total 8897100, representing 5.17% of the company

Present Market Cap. £51m ($80m)

2014 loss $79m
2015 loss ???

A series of videos (mainly in English) of an interesting recent conference.




The video for 25-04-2015 (the sound level is very low from 5h 52min until 6h 02min)

Day 2 stream 1 = skip forward to 5 hours 56 minutes
Where the head of the Finance Ministry says

The high production tax rates were a mistake.
They will decide on a fix for rental rates before 01-07-2015.
But that fix will only be put into action starting 01-01-2016.

No mention of any earlier temporary solutions.
